Architectural Marvels and Historic DomesTucked away in various corners of the globe are planetariums that merge historic charm with cosmic exploration. The Samuel Oschin Planetarium at the Griffith Observatory in Los Angeles often steals the spotlight, but the nearby Santa Barbara Museum of Natural History Planetarium offers an incredibly intimate alternative. Upgraded with high-resolution digital projection, this cozy dome provides immersive tours of the California night sky without the massive tourist rush, making it a serene holiday stopover.
Across the Atlantic, the Eugenides Planetarium in Athens, Greece, stands as one of the most technologically advanced digital dome theaters in Europe. While tourists flock to ancient ruins, this site offers a stunning modern journey through time and space. Its massive 28-meter dome creates a near-flawless simulation of the universe, providing an unexpected and thrilling winter breakdown of the birth of stars and galaxies.
Innovation in Unexpected PlacesMidwestern charm meets cutting-edge science at the James S. McDonnell Planetarium in St. Louis, Missouri. Housed in a striking hyperboloid structure that looks like a landing spacecraft, this facility allows visitors to sit directly underneath a crisp, star-filled sky created by a unique Zeiss Universarium projector. During the winter months, the surrounding parklands quiet down, leaving the planetarium as an ideal sanctuary for deep-space education.
Further north, the Daniel M. Soref Planetarium in Milwaukee, Wisconsin, boasts a massive six-story dome. It uses a dual-projector system to create ultra-high-definition visuals that plunge viewers into deep-space nebulae and planetary surfaces. The facility frequently hosts special seasonal star shows that trace the astronomical history behind winter solstice traditions, providing rich educational depth for holiday travelers.
Southern Hemisphere Stars and Coastal RetreatsFor those spending the holidays in warmer climates, the Sir Thomas Brisbane Planetarium in Brisbane, Australia, is a magnificent destination. Located within the scenic Mount Coot-tha Botanic Gardens, the Cosmic Skydome presents an unparalleled look at the Southern Hemisphere’s constellations. Visitors can escape the December heat and gaze at the Southern Cross and the Magellanic Clouds in crisp, air-conditioned comfort.
In South Africa, the Iziko Planetarium and Digital Dome in Cape Town blends art, science, and digital animation. This multi-sensory facility serves as both an astronomical theater and a research hub. It utilizes state-of-the-art virtual reality visualizations to fly audiences through the rings of Saturn and past distant exoplanets, offering an unforgettable addition to any coastal holiday itinerary.
Pacific Wonders and Desert SkiesThe Pacific Northwest holds its own cosmic secret with the Willard Smith Planetarium at Pacific Science Center in Seattle, Washington. While the city faces gray winter rains, the planetarium keeps the skies perfectly clear. Live, astronomer-led presentations allow audiences to customize their journey, choosing which moons or planets to explore in real-time.
Deep in the desert oasis of Salt Lake City, Utah, the Clark Planetarium redefines the traditional star show. Located downtown, its ATK IMAX Theater and Hansen Dome Theater feature cutting-edge 3D technology and cosmic light shows. It serves as an excellent, warm refuge after a long day of skiing or exploring the snowy Wasatch mountain range.
European Centers of Cosmic DiscoveryThe Armagh Planetarium in Northern Ireland is the longest-running planetarium in the United Kingdom and Ireland, yet it remains a hidden treasure for international tourists. Rich in heritage, the facility features a digital theater that brings the cold Irish night sky to life with brilliant clarity. The nearby observatory gardens add a touch of terrestrial beauty to the cosmic journey.
In France, the Planetarium of the Strasbourg Astronomical Observatory offers a boutique celestial experience. Located inside a historic university campus, this intimate dome focuses heavily on live interactions with researchers. The presentation style gives visitors a firsthand look at modern astronomical discoveries, making it a intellectually stimulating escape during the European winter market season.
Asian Pioneers and Canadian CanopiesThe Nagoya City Science Museum in Japan houses the Brother Earth planetarium, which features one of the largest projection domes in the world. Despite its massive 35-meter scale, it is often bypassed by international tourists focused solely on Tokyo or Kyoto. The realism of its star field is unmatched, replicating the subtle twinkling of individual stars with breathtaking precision.
Finally, the René-Levasseur dome at the Montreal Science Centre in Canada provides a stunning finale to this global list. This bilingual facility pairs high-fidelity audio with striking visual contrasts to simulate the edge of the known universe. It offers a cozy, educational environment to escape the biting Canadian winter winds, proving that the most memorable holiday lights are sometimes found billions of light-years away.
